US President Donald Trump has ordered the United States to withdraw from dozens of international organisations. Many of the affected bodies focus on climate change and environmental protection. Almost half of the 66 organisations belong to the United Nations system. The list includes the Framework Convention on Climate Change, which supports global climate cooperation. The decision also affects organisations working on development, gender equality, and conflict management. The administration has repeatedly criticised these areas as ideological. US President Donald Trump said Venezuela will transfer up to 50 million barrels of oil to the United States. He linked the move to a US military operation that removed President Nicolás Maduro from power. Trump valued the oil at about $2.8bn. He described it as high quality and sanctioned crude. He announced the plan on social media. He said the oil would sell at market prices. He added that he would control the revenue. China’s BYD is reaching a historic milestone in the auto industry. The company is set to overtake Tesla as the world’s largest electric vehicle seller. The move would mark the first annual sales lead over the US rival. BYD reported strong figures on Thursday. Sales of battery powered vehicles climbed nearly 28 percent last year. Total global deliveries topped 2.25 million cars. Tesla will release its full 2025 sales numbers later on Friday. Analyst estimates already point to a clear gap. Gold and silver finished the year with sharp price swings after an extraordinary rally. Both metals moved toward their strongest annual gains since 1979. Trading remained unstable into the final sessions. Investors reacted to rate expectations, geopolitical pressure, and fragile financial conditions. Gold prices climbed more than 60 percent over the year. The metal reached a record high above 4,549 dollars per ounce. Prices weakened after Christmas. Ukraine rejected Russian accusations of a drone attack on one of President Vladimir Putin’s residences. President Volodymyr Zelensky said Moscow spread false claims to obstruct peace efforts. He accused Russia of inventing a justification for renewed military escalation. Ukrainian officials said no Ukrainian operation targeted any Russian residence. Russia Alleges Overnight Drone Strike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ov said Ukraine launched 91 long-range drones overnight. He claimed the drones targeted Putin’s state residence in the Novgorod region. Russian authorities did not reveal Putin’s location at the time.
